N/R: Pressure mounts on NPP chair, four others to resign

Starrfm.com.gh By Starrfm.com.gh Published March 12, 2019
Share
Members of NPP Northern Youth at a press conference on Monday demanding the resignation of the Regional Chairman
SHARE

A new youth group of the governing New Patriotic Party (NPP) in the Northern Region has joined a growing protest among some supporters calling on the regional chairman, Mohammad Samba, to step down from his position and move back to his home region to contest for the said position following the creation of new regions.

Four other officers have also been asked by the group to resign from their positions as regional executives and vie for same in their respective regions as they are longer members of the Northern Region.

They include, the Regional Secretary, Sulley Sambian, Communication Director, Mohammed Issah, Deputy Secretary, Haruna Iddrisu, Deputy Nasara Coordinator, Hajia Rabi Anyass.

The Regional Chairman and Secretary are members of the new North East Region. They are therefore being asked to vacate their positions and relocate to vie for positions in the North East region.

The Regional Communication Director, Mohammed Issah and the Deputy Secretary, Haruna Iddrisu, now fall under the Savannah Region

The NPP Northern Youth at a press conference on Monday accused the Regional Chairman Mr Samba, his Secretary and Communication Director of running a crusade to be maintained in the northern region for the rest of their term in office as regional officers.

The group said the attempt by them to hang onto their positions was a clear sign of disrespect to the President, Vice President and to the National officers of the NPP.

In a statement read by the spokesman, Mohammad Ibrahim, the group further said: “We are also drawing the attention of H.E President Nana Akufo-Addo and the National officers of our dear party to the current activities of the Northern regional chairman of NPP Mr Samba who is seen to be building an empire that would soon become a monster within the party in the region.”

Mr Ibrahim said in the statement “the chairman has succeeded in dividing the party into two just for his personal interest through unnecessary splashing of money all over in the name of maintaining his office for the rest of his term in Northern region

“And the question we are asking him is, with all the number of MPs, the Vice President as well as other government appointees from the North East region, what is scaring him and the regional secretary from going back to the newly created north east region to assist in administrating the party there? Or is that, he has no confidence in Dr Bawumia or Hajia Alima Mahama?

“…We all know the efforts of the President in restoring peace to our part, we are privileged to announce that, the current regional chairman is bent on destroying all what the President has done for us so far as he continues to stay in the northern region.”

The group concluded by pledging support to all eight leaders in the party and reiterate their commitment to work tirelessly to ensure a resounding victory for the party.

Source: Ghana/Starrfm.com.gh/103.5FM/Eliasu Tanko
